Stocks fell on Tuesday after the market scored its best session in 6 weeks on Monday on rising optimism about a coronavirus vaccine. Here's how the major averages performed: - The Dow fell 390 points. - The S&P 500 lost 1.05%. - The Nasdaq fell .54%.

Bank shares fell broadly on Tuesday. Wells Fargo dropped 5.8% while Bank of America and Citigroup slid more than 2.7% each. JPMorgan dropped nearly 2%. Those losses came on the back of strong gains from Monday's session.
